Transaction 62597de52ea6d4cb78eba5bb2c4c789385f53ec063e8b45caabf91262c7110f5
1 Input
1 Output
-
62597de52ea6d4cb78eba5bb2c4c789385f53ec063e8b45caabf91262c7110f5:0
- value
- 6697056
- script pubkey
- OP_0 OP_PUSHBYTES_20 fda521b08d1de28a65bdf15bcf0522e2c8a6cfeb
- address
- bc1qlkjjrvydrh3g5eda79du7pfzuty2dnltj0cemr